Stills setting up visits
Standout wide receiver Kenny Stills (Carlsbad, Calif./La Costa Canyon) recently set up his first official visit and has his time frame for when he'll be making his commitment as well.
You won't find a bigger personality than Stills and outside of Robert Woods, you won't find a better receiver out West either. On the recruiting front, Stills said he would like to make his college choice in early December and will take all five of his trips during the season.
"I set up my first visit to Florida [Nov. 28] when they play Florida State," Stills said. "I have all the dates in mind right now and have called the schools but Florida was the only school I've gotten a hold of so far.
"I called Oklahoma and Penn State as well and my 4th and 5th trip will be among four schools. I'm looking at either Oregon or Michigan for one visit and LSU or Tennessee for my last. I'll take an unofficial visit to USC and Cal as well because they're close enough that I don't need to take an official visit to either school."
Riley has two in mind
There isn't a more versatile player out West than Dietrich Riley (La Canada, Calif./St. Francis). Riley, a natural safety, has stood out at every camp he has attended this year. He worked out with the running backs, receivers and defensive backs at the SoCal NIKE Camp and lead NIKE Camp RB coach Jake Campbell called him the best back he worked out at any camp this year.
At the USC Rising Stars Camp, he took reps at both safety and corner and has the size, athleticism and talent to play any of the four positions at the college level.
Riley has long been thought to be a heavy USC lean with much speculation that he could even be a 'silent commitment' at this time.
"I like USC but I haven't committed anywhere," Riley said. "There were rumors that I committed to USC and to Tennessee and neither are true. I honestly don't know where people get their information but I had all these people on Facebook asking me about that and it's just not true.
"I want to take all my trips but I don't have any dates set right now. I know I'll visit Notre Dame and Tennessee but I don't know what other schools I'll visit after that."
